We are looking for an ERP Developer/Analyst to join a team in Milwaukee, Wisconsin in a contract-to-permanent capacity. This position blends hands-on system development with business-facing analysis, supporting critical ERP functions across finance, inventory, costing, and supply chain operations. The role is ideal for someone who can interpret operational needs, turn them into practical system improvements, and work closely with cross-functional teams in a manufacturing environment.

Responsibilities:

Develop, configure, and refine ERP/CRM solutions while balancing technical delivery with business analysis activities.

Translate requests from internal stakeholders into system updates, enhancements, and functional changes that improve daily operations.

Provide ongoing support for Syteline 10, resolving issues and implementing improvements that strengthen system performance and usability.

Manage and prioritize work from the Freshdesk queue, handling both break-fix requests and longer-term enhancement efforts.

Partner with finance, inventory, costing, and supply chain teams to align system functionality with operational and reporting needs.

Collaborate with production, shop floor, shipping, and receiving personnel to understand process challenges and recommend effective system solutions.

Contribute to broader organizational initiatives by supporting ERP-related projects, updates, and cross-functional improvements.

Assist with integration and development efforts such as client-side scripting, API work, and configuration changes to extend platform capabilities.

Requirements

Hands-on experience supporting and developing within Syteline 10 is required.
Strong understanding of finance and supply chain processes, including areas such as cost accounting, inventory control, overhead, and labor costing.
Demonstrated ability to gather business needs and convert them into functional system solutions.
Experience working in roles that combine technical development with systems or business analysis responsibilities.
Familiarity with ticket-driven support environments and the ability to manage both corrective and enhancement-based work.
Knowledge of ERP/CRM configuration, client-side scripting, and API development.
Ability to communicate effectively with both operational users and technical stakeholders across multiple departments.
